July 1, 2019—SELCO Community Credit Union Promotes Tim Dizney to Branch Manager of its Redmond Branches

Dizney brings 5 years of experience to his new role

(REDMOND, Ore.) — SELCO Community Credit Union recently promoted Tim Dizney to Branch Manager at SELCO’s two Redmond branch locations. In this role, Dizney will oversee all day-to-day operations at the Redmond Branch, located at 825 SW 17th St, and the Redmond Wal-Mart Branch, located at 300 NW Oak Tree Lane. In addition, Dizney will mentor and coach his team on community relationship building.

Dizney joined SELCO in 2017, serving as Assistant Branch Manager at SELCO’s East Bend Branch. Prior to working for SELCO, Dizney spent three years at Pentagon Federal Credit Union in Eugene. While at Pentagon, he held several positions, climbing the ranks from member service representative to assistant manager. Dizney also serves as secretary for the Central Oregon Chapter of Credit Unions.

“Tim has in-depth knowledge of the financial industry and a passion to serve his community," said Sandy Wagner, SELCO's Central Oregon Regional Manager. "With his commitment to member service and strong leadership skills, Tim will be able to provide support for our team and our members. We are excited to have Tim join our Redmond branch teams.”

Dizney was born and raised in Eugene and graduated from South Eugene High School. He went on to graduate from the University of Oregon with a degree in sociology and remains an avid Ducks fan. Dizney moved to Central Oregon two years ago with his girlfriend and golden retriever, and enjoys hiking, paddle boarding, floating the river, and golfing.

About SELCO Community Credit Union:
Founded more than 80 years ago by a group of fiscally minded teachers, Eugene-based SELCO Community Credit Union now serves more than 140,000 members as the third largest Oregon-based credit union. A not-for-profit, federally insured, member-driven financial cooperative with more than $1.6 billion in assets, SELCO is able to provide its member-owners with exceptional rates and low fees on a full range of financial products and services, including banking, mortgages, personal and business loans, investments, and insurance. Membership is open to anyone who lives or works in the 27 Oregon counties SELCO serves.
